Understanding Barometric Pressure
The term barometric pressure might sound like a complicated scientific concept, but it's actually an important aspect of both fishing and camping. Simply stated, barometric pressure refers to the weight of air in the atmosphere at any given point. During your fishing and camping adventures, understanding the barometric pressure can profoundly affect your experience.
The Impact of Barometric Pressure on Fishing
For those who love to fish, barometric pressure plays a huge role. Fish, particularly species in deeper waters, are extremely sensitive to changes in barometric pressure. Fish can feel changes in pressure as a result of their swim bladder - a unique organ that helps fish to maintain their buoyancy. When the barometric pressure drops, often indicating bad weather like a storm, fish may feed more and therefore are more likely to be caught. Conversely, when the pressure increases, typically signifying clear weather, fish may feed less and be harder to catch.
Implications of Barometric Pressure During Camping
For camping enthusiasts, understanding barometric pressure can help predict the weather. A sudden drop in barometric pressure usually signals an approaching storm, which could impact your camping plans. On the other hand, a steady or rising barometric pressure indicates good weather. Knowing the barometric pressure can help in planning outdoor activities during your camping trip and ensuring your experience is safe and enjoyable.
Tools for Measuring Barometric Pressure
So how does one measure barometric pressure? There are various instruments that can provide readings of the barometric pressure. The most common one is a barometer. Nowadays, many smartphones are equipped with inbuilt barometers. Likewise, there are many fish finder devices available on the market equipped with barometric pressure sensors. Having one of these tools can greatly improve your fishing and camping experience by helping you understand the optimal conditions for your activities.
